N13 6LF, Godolphin Close, London, N13, Palmers Green
Listed 15 days ago and may not be available Listed on 8/26/2015
Godolphin Close, Palmers Green, London N13
Thorold Road, Bowes Park, London N22
Herbert Road, Bounds Green, London N11
Morley Avenue, Wood Green, London N22